预计到 2030 年全球风力发电机叶轮市场规模将达到 532 亿美元

全球风力发电机叶轮市场规模预计在2024年为323亿美元,预计到2030年将达到532亿美元,2024年至2030年的复合年增长率为8.6%。报告分析的60公尺以上叶片细分市场预计将实现9.3%的复合年增长率,并在分析期结束时达到157亿美元。 45-60公尺叶片细分市场在分析期间的复合年增长率预计为8.5%。

美国市场规模估计为 63 亿美元,中国市场预计复合年增长率为 10.4%

美国风力发电机叶轮市场规模预计在2024年达到63亿美元。作为世界第二大经济体,中国预计到2030年市场规模将达到108亿美元,在2024-2030年的分析期间内,复合年增长率为10.4%。其他值得关注的区域市场包括日本和加拿大,预计在分析期间内,这两个市场的复合年增长率分别为6.8%和7.3%。在欧洲,预计德国市场的复合年增长率约为8.0%。

全球风力发电机叶轮市场-主要趋势与驱动因素摘要

风力发电机叶轮是风力发电机的关键部件,它将风力发电转化为机械能来发电。叶片的设计和材料对风力发电机的效率和性能至关重要。叶轮是翼状旋转结构,是风力发电机功能的核心,其精心设计可在所有风况和风速下最大限度地发挥最佳功能,即使在降雨量低而不可避免地导致叶片结垢的条件下也是如此。玻璃纤维增强塑胶 (GRP) 是大型涡轮叶轮最合适、最经济的材料,因此克维拉(芳香聚酰胺) 和碳纤维在大型装置中占主导地位,而克维拉和碳纤维则用于中小型装置。此外,儘管存在金属疲劳和重量问题,小型涡轮机仍使用铝合金和钢作为叶轮。目前仍在研究寻找新的叶轮增强材料。

风力发电机叶轮的技术进步显着提高了其性能和效率。材料科学的创新推动了更坚固、更轻的复合材料的开发,延长了叶片的使用寿命并减少了维护需求。自动化纤维铺放和3D列印等先进製造技术正被用于生产精度更高、一致性更高的叶片。此外,叶轮中整合的智慧感测器和物联网技术可以即时监测叶片状况,从而实现预测性维护并优化涡轮机性能。此外,受自然启发的仿生设计研究也正在进行,旨在开发更安静、更有效率的叶片。

风力发电机叶轮市场的成长受到多种因素的推动。材料科学和製造技术的进步使得能够生产更长、更有效率的叶片,从而可以捕获更多的风力发电。全球对可再生能源的推动以及陆上和离岸风电场的不断增加,极大地推动了对高性能叶轮的需求。政府鼓励采用绿色能源的政策和奖励也在推动市场成长。此外,更大、高功率的风力发电机的趋势需要开发先进的叶轮,以承受更大的负载并在各种环境条件下有效运作。新兴经济体越来越重视永续能源解决方案,风力发电基础设施的扩张也正在推动需求。此外,旨在改进叶片设计和材料的持续研发工作预计将支持市场持续成长,因为可以以更低的成本生产出更优质的叶轮。

Global Wind Turbine Rotor Blades Market to Reach US$53.2 Billion by 2030

The global market for Wind Turbine Rotor Blades estimated at US$32.3 Billion in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$53.2 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8.6%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Above 60 Meters Length,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 9.3% CAGR and reach US$15.7 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the 45 - 60 Meters Length segment is estimated at 8.5% CAGR over the analysis period.

The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$6.3 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 10.4% CAGR

The Wind Turbine Rotor Blades market in the U.S. is estimated at US$6.3 Billion in the year 2024.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$10.8 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 10.4%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 6.8% and 7.3%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 8.0% CAGR.

Global Wind Turbine Rotor Blades Market - Key Trends & Drivers Summarized

Wind turbine rotor blades are a crucial component of wind turbines, transforming wind energy into mechanical power to generate electricity. The design and material of the blades are pivotal for the efficiency and performance of a wind turbine. Rotor blades are the wing like rotating structures that are the core components for the functioning of the wind turbine and are meticulously designed to maximize the optimal functioning in all wind conditions and speeds and in conditions where presence of dirt on the blades is inevitable due to scanty rainfall. Glass fiber reinforced plastics (GRP) are ideally suited and economical for large turbine rotor blades hence dominate the large installations relegating Kevlar (aramid) and carbon fibers to the mid and smaller installations. Moreover, smaller turbines still utilize aluminum alloys and steel for rotor blades despite the concerns of metal fatigue and weight issues. Research is underway to discover new reinforcing material for rotor blades.

Technological advancements in wind turbine rotor blades have significantly enhanced their performance and efficiency. Innovations in material science have led to the development of more robust and lighter composite materials, which improve blade lifespan and reduce maintenance requirements. Advanced manufacturing techniques such as automated fiber placement and 3D printing are being utilized to produce blades with greater precision and consistency. Additionally, the integration of smart sensors and IoT technology in rotor blades enables real-time monitoring of blade conditions, allowing for predictive maintenance and optimization of turbine performance. Research is also being conducted into biomimetic designs, inspired by nature, to develop blades that are quieter and more efficient.

The growth in the wind turbine rotor blades market is driven by several factors. Advances in material science and manufacturing technologies have led to the production of longer, more efficient blades that can capture more wind energy. The global push towards renewable energy sources and the increasing installation of wind farms, both onshore and offshore, are significantly boosting the demand for high-performance rotor blades. Government policies and incentives promoting the adoption of green energy are also propelling market growth. Furthermore, the trend towards larger and more powerful wind turbines necessitates the development of advanced rotor blades that can handle greater loads and operate efficiently under diverse environmental conditions. The expansion of wind energy infrastructure in emerging economies, where there is a growing emphasis on sustainable energy solutions, is also driving demand. Additionally, ongoing research and development efforts aimed at improving blade design and materials are expected to support the continued growth of the market by enabling the production of superior rotor blades at lower costs.
